Wenn Sie eine MySQL-Datenbank erstellt haben und eine der Spalten falsch benannt wurde, möchten Sie sie löschen und einen Ersatz hinzufügen. Sie können sie einfach umbenennen.
Datenbankspalten umbenennen
In MySQL können Sie die Befehle ALTER TABLE und CHANGE zusammen verwenden, um Spalten umzubenennen, um den aktuellen Wert zu ändern Es gibt Spalten. Angenommen, die Spalte trägt derzeit den Namen „Soda“, aber Sie entscheiden, dass „Getränke“ ein passenderer Titel wäre. Diese Spalte befindet sich in einer Tabelle namens „Menü“.
Hier ist ein Beispiel für die Änderung:
ALTER TABLE menu CHANGE soda beverage varchar(10) ;
In der generischen Form können Sie Ihre Bedingungen ersetzen durch:
ALTER TABLE tablename CHANGE oldname newname varchar(10) ;
Über VARCHAR
Beispiel Die VARCHAR(10) in kann an Ihre Spalten angepasst werden. VARCHAR ist eine Zeichenfolge variabler Länge. Die maximale Länge (in diesem Fall 10) stellt die maximale Anzahl von Zeichen dar, die in der Spalte gespeichert werden sollen. VARCHAR(25) kann bis zu 25 Zeichen speichern.
Andere Verwendungsmöglichkeiten von ALTER TABLE
Der Befehl ALTER TABLE kann auch verwendet werden, um einer Tabelle eine neue Spalte hinzuzufügen oder eine gesamte Spalte und alle ihre Daten aus einer Tabelle zu löschen. Um beispielsweise eine Spalte hinzuzufügen, verwenden Sie:
ALTER TABLE table_name ADD column_name datatype
Um eine Spalte zu entfernen, verwenden Sie:
ALTER TABLE table_name DROP COLUMN column_name
Sie können auch die Größe und den Typ der Spalten in MySQL ändern.
Empfohlenes Lernen: „MySQL-Video-Tutorial“
Das obige ist der detaillierte Inhalt vonSo ändern Sie Spaltennamen in MySQL.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!